Fractional Exhaled Nitric Oxide in Healthy Tibetans at High Altitude
BACKGROUND Fractional exhaled NO (FENO) is a marker of airway inflammation. For successful use of this marker it is important to have reference ranges from different healthy populations. The aim of this study was to establish these in healthy Tibetan adults who had always lived at high altitude on the Qinghai-Tibet Plateau. متن کاملMilk at altitude: Human milk macronutrient composition in a high-altitude adapted population of Tibetans.
OBJECTIVE The physiological challenges of high altitude have led to population-specific patterns of adaptation. These include alterations to child growth and reproduction, including lactation. However, while breastfeeding has been investigated, nothing is known about milk composition in high altitude adapted populations.
